Output 903fafd53e3127ac189d0213cd681a00a2742675e40d0bb6c3a4bcc204d5be34:33

value
1164667
script pubkey
OP_0 OP_PUSHBYTES_20 17dea0f05542bf32293ddfb4d6265bcf18e9058f
address
bc1qzl02puz4g2lny2fam76dvfjmeuvwjpv0x555cx
transaction
903fafd53e3127ac189d0213cd681a00a2742675e40d0bb6c3a4bcc204d5be34
spent
true